Inver Grove Heights home prices fall in the first half of 2020

The median sale price of a home sold in the first half of 2020 in Inver Grove Heights fell by $9,950 while total sales decreased by 28.7%, according to BlockShopper.com.

From January through June of 2020, there were 154 homes sold, with a median sale price of $240,000 - a 4% decrease over the $249,950 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were 216 homes sold in Inver Grove Heights in the first half of 2019.

The median sales tax in Inver Grove Heights for the most recent year with available data, 2019, was $2,852, approximately 1.2% of the median home sale price for the first half of 2020.

The following table compares Inver Grove Heights to other Dakota County cities with similar median sales prices in the first half of 2020:
